Red Rain Podcast: ARZ 24 PIT 10 Strong Win Amidst Monsoon and Epic Football Odyssey

Here were some of my post-game reactions to the Cardinals’ stunning 24-10 upset road win over the 7-4 Steelers:

Plus, Josh Woods had his best game —- leading the team in tackles and making some good plays in pass coverage.

How encouraged are you by this Cardinals’ win?